Technical field:
The utility model is related to a kind of folding portable electric motor car, more particularly to a kind of flexible handle type portable electric Car.
Technical background:
Have several money electric motor bicycle with folding in the market, although have an electric motor bicycle with folding that folding rate is fast, but due to structure and The reasons such as construction, can not possibly also reach the satisfaction being put in knapsack after folding.

The beneficial effects of the utility model are:Ingenious cooperation of the utility model by aluminium extrusion so that whole vehicle frame All without electric welding, a kind of new trend of the manufacturing process of electric motor car or bicycle is represented;Handlebar of the present utility model is adopted With the form of flexible handle so that the folding of handlebar had both reached most simply, and reached most effective;Tumbler of the present utility model It is connected using the grooved and tumbler of front-axle beam, in tumbler, includes plane bearing and shock-absorbing polyurethane cylinder, allows rotation Part is both simple and effective and also there is incabloc function;Vehicle frame is folded with middle frame using after-frame forward, vehicle seat and middle frame and side arm Linkage is folded, and has reached the minimum and optimization of frame folding;Shock-absorbing polyurethane block is installed in two slotted holes of rear sleeve rear end, With left back breeches pipe and right back breeches pipe front end vexed plug together after so that after-frame has incabloc function;Battery case is made by the utility model For a part for vehicle body, handlebar, side arm and front fork is directly connected to, makes structure simpler and more optimize.
